The overview below groups typical Escape Window Installation projects into broad ranges so you can see how smaller, mid-sized, and larger jobs often compare in Robertson County, TN.

In many markets, a large share of routine jobs stays in the lower and middle ranges, while only a smaller percentage of projects moves into the highest bands when the work is more complex or site conditions are harder than average.

Material Costs - The cost of materials for escape window installation typically ranges from $150 to $500 per window, depending on the type of window and framing materials used. Higher-end options or custom sizes may increase expenses.

Labor Expenses - Labor costs for installing escape windows generally fall between $200 and $600 per window. Rates vary based on the complexity of the installation and local contractor rates.

Additional Fees - Additional costs such as permits or structural modifications can add $50 to $300 per project. These fees depend on local regulations and the scope of work required.

Total Project Cost - Overall expenses for escape window installation typically range from $400 to $1,400 per window, including materials and labor. Exact costs vary based on specific project details and location.

Actual totals will depend on details like access to the work area, the scope of the project, and the materials selected, so use these as general starting points rather than exact figures.

What are the benefits of installing an escape window? Installing an escape window can provide an additional emergency exit in case of fire or other emergencies, potentially enhancing safety and compliance with building codes.

How long does an escape window installation typically take? The installation time can vary depending on the property and window type, but generally, local service providers can complete the work within a day or two.

What types of windows are suitable for escape purposes? Common options include casement, awning, or sliding windows that meet size and accessibility requirements for emergency egress.

Are there any building code requirements for escape window installation? Yes, local regulations often specify minimum size, height, and accessibility standards that escape windows must meet for safety compliance.
